Hello Kitty represents more than just a beloved character; she embodies a complete lifestyle! If you're an admirer of this iconic feline, consider adding touches of her charm to your living space. Here are some enchanting Hello Kitty room décor suggestions that will transform your environment into a whimsical paradise.

1. Charming Color Selection

Begin your Hello Kitty room transformation by selecting a color scheme that aligns with her aesthetic. Envision soft pinks, whites, and pastel shades. These colors foster a joyful atmosphere while ensuring your space remains bright and welcoming.

2. Hello Kitty Wall Artwork

Convert your walls into a Hello Kitty showcase! Frame prints, canvas art, and wall stickers depicting Hello Kitty in various poses. You might even design a DIY photo collage capturing memorable Hello Kitty moments.

3. Delightful Bedding and Drapes

Opt for Hello Kitty-themed bedding sets and drapes to unify the entire look. Seek out bedcovers featuring adorable prints and cushions shaped like Hello Kitty’s face, ensuring your bed becomes the eye-catching centerpiece of the room!

4. Playful Accessories

Incorporate whimsical accessories like Hello Kitty plushies, rugs, and cushions. Such small details can enliven your room and enhance its coziness.

5. Hello Kitty Furniture Pieces

If you're eager to fully embrace the theme, think about adding Hello Kitty furniture such as chairs or tables. They serve practical purposes while also acting as great conversation starters!

6. Creative DIY Endeavors

Unleash your creativity with DIY projects! Consider painting flower pots in Hello Kitty styles or crafting your own wall art. This personal touch not only customizes your space but also introduces an element of fun to your décor.

Tips:

Keep the balance in mind. While it’s fun to go full Hello Kitty, an overload can suffocate the space—interspace with neutral shades to maintain a harmonious ambiance.

FAQ

Q: How can I add Hello Kitty to a compact room? A: Utilize wall decals and compact accessories to prevent clutter. Concentrate on one accent wall and maintain minimalism in the remainder of the space.
